8 Pillars of Digital Accessibility in Education
Sidharth Nayyar

Digital accessibility in education isn't a niche concern. The U.S. Department of Education says Section 504 and Title II require schools and other educational institutions to provide equal access to educational benefits and opportunities delivered online or in digital formats, which makes accessibility a legal baseline, not an optional enhancement (U.S. Department of Education guidance on technology accessibility).
TLDR: Building an inclusive digital campus takes more than fixing a few webpages. Educational leaders need a practical system that combines legal compliance, inclusive course design, governance, staff training, and the right tools. The eight pillars below give you a working roadmap for digital accessibility in education, from WCAG standards and procurement to content remediation and faculty support.

1. WCAG 2.2 Guidelines (Web Content Accessibility Guidelines)
If your institution needs one shared standard, start with WCAG. It gives web teams, instructional designers, procurement staff, and academic departments a common language for the meaning of “accessible.”
In practice, WCAG works best when leaders stop treating it as a specialist document for developers only. The four core principles, Perceivable, Operable, Understandable, and Adaptable, are simple enough to guide everyday decisions across websites, LMS content, admissions forms, and student portals.
What this looks like on a campus
A university homepage with strong color contrast, meaningful headings, keyboard-friendly menus, and properly labeled forms is following WCAG in visible ways. So is a course page where students can access readings, quizzes, and assignment links without relying on a mouse.
That matters because educational institutions are moving from good intentions to operational accountability. In the 2025 to 2026 State of Digital Accessibility report, 77% of organizations said they already have a policy, an accountable party, and a dedicated budget for digital accessibility (State of Digital Accessibility report). For educational leaders, the message is clear. WCAG adoption works best when it's tied to ownership, budget, and routine review.
Practical rule: Use WCAG Level AA as your institutional baseline, then assign named owners for websites, documents, course content, and procurement.
A good starting point for teams that need something usable, not abstract, is a wcag 2.1 aa compliance checklist. Even if your long-term target is WCAG 2.2, a checklist helps departments move from “we should do accessibility” to “here's what we fix first.”
Where leaders usually get traction
- Homepage and navigation first: Fix templates, menus, headers, and forms that affect every visitor.
- Core student journeys next: Audit admissions, enrollment, financial aid, library systems, and LMS login paths.
- Shared design system after that: Give every department reusable accessible patterns so people don't rebuild the same problem.
WCAG is the backbone. It isn't the whole strategy, but without it, every team invents its own definition of accessibility.
2. Accessibility in Higher Education Compliance Toolkit (AHECG)
Higher education has a problem K-12 leaders will recognize immediately. Too much critical content is created by individual instructors in decentralized systems. That's why general web guidance often isn't enough.
A higher education accessibility toolkit helps translate broad standards into campus reality. It brings WCAG concepts into course shells, departmental uploads, lecture slides, scanned PDFs, LMS templates, and faculty workflows.
Why higher education needs its own playbook
The ADA National Network summarized a nationally representative student survey showing that 34% of respondents with a documented disability had enrolled in an online degree program, while 71.6% of all respondents had used some form of digital learning support or online course environment (ADA National Network research brief on digital access in higher education). That makes digital access a core delivery issue, not a side accommodation process.
For a provost, dean, or CIO, this changes the conversation. The question isn't whether online and hybrid learning need accessibility support. They already do. The question is whether your institution has repeatable methods to make course content usable before students run into barriers.
How to use a toolkit without creating bureaucracy
A strong compliance toolkit should help your institution standardize the basics:
- Course templates: Build LMS shells with accessible headings, navigation, and content structure.
- Faculty prompts: Give instructors short guidance for images, tables, captions, link text, and documents.
- Escalation paths: Make it clear when faculty can self-correct and when specialists should step in.

Higher education accessibility fails when policy sits in one office and course creation happens everywhere else.
The best toolkit is the one your faculty will use. Keep it short, role-based, and embedded in normal teaching workflows.
3. Accessibility Checker and Automated Scanning Tools
Manual reviews matter. But if your institution has a public website, multiple departments, a learning platform, and a steady flow of new content, you also need automation.
Scanning tools help teams catch recurring problems at scale. They identify missing alt text, low contrast, empty links, heading issues, form labeling errors, and other patterns that are hard to govern manually across large digital estates.

Why automation belongs in governance
K-12 leaders in particular are facing a deadline-based shift. The U.S. Department of Justice's new rule requires school districts to ensure websites, online course materials, and mobile apps are accessible under WCAG 2.1 Level AA. Districts serving 50,000 or more students must comply by April 2026, and districts with 50,000 or fewer students must comply by April 2027 (Center for American Progress summary of the DOJ K-12 accessibility rule).
That same source cites a 2022 research study finding that 96% of apps used in U.S. schools sent private student data to third-party vendors and advertisers. Accessibility and governance now sit in the same operational lane. Schools can't treat digital tools as invisible infrastructure anymore.
What automated tools do well
A scanning platform is most useful when you use it continuously, not once a year.
- Find recurring template issues: One bad navigation pattern can affect hundreds of pages.
- Support prioritization: Teams can sort by severity, page type, or business importance.
- Track trends over time: Leaders need evidence that remediation is happening, not just promises.

Automated scanning won't replace human judgment. It gives your team a faster map of where to apply it.
For institutions with multiple campuses, departments, or microsites, dashboards also help central teams coordinate work without taking control away from local content owners.
4. Universal Design for Learning (UDL) Framework
WCAG helps you make content accessible. UDL helps you make learning more inclusive from the start.
That distinction matters. A page can meet technical standards and still frustrate students if it presents everything in one format, one pace, or one mode of participation. UDL pushes educators to design options into the learning experience itself.

Accessibility and pedagogy need each other
The OECD frames unequal access to devices, software, and broadband as a core equity barrier in education (OECD on the digital divide in education). That's a useful reminder that digital accessibility in education isn't only about whether a page works with a screen reader. It also depends on whether students can access the platform, device, and connection needed to participate.
UDL is valuable here because it broadens the institutional mindset. If a student can only reliably access course materials on a phone, a rigid learning design becomes an accessibility problem even when the code is technically compliant.
What UDL changes in day-to-day teaching
A UDL-informed course often includes multiple ways to access and respond to learning:
- Representation choices: Text, captioned video, diagrams, and audio summaries.
- Expression options: Written responses, presentations, discussion posts, or recorded reflections where appropriate.
- Engagement supports: Clear milestones, predictable structure, and flexible pacing where possible.

A good rule for academic leaders is simple. Don't separate accessibility from course quality. In many cases, they're the same conversation.
5. Section 508 Compliance and Refresh Standards
Section 508 matters most when your institution works with federal agencies, receives federal funding, manages federally connected content, or serves audiences who depend on accessible public information. Even when the law doesn't apply in exactly the same way across every campus context, it has shaped how many institutions structure accessibility requirements for digital content and procurement.
For education leaders, the practical value of Section 508 is that it turns accessibility into a systems issue. Websites matter, but so do PDFs, Word files, slide decks, procurement language, software selection, and service documentation.
Where Section 508 becomes real
Most institutions discover their biggest exposure isn't the homepage. It's documents.
A financial aid office posts a scanned PDF with no text layer. A faculty member uploads lecture slides with no reading order. An HR team shares forms that can't be completed by keyboard. None of these problems are unusual, and all of them affect access.
A workable administrative approach
Section 508-style discipline works best when leaders focus on repeatable controls instead of one-off heroics.
- Accessible templates first: Give staff approved Word, PowerPoint, and PDF workflows.
- Procurement language second: Require vendors to explain how their products support accessibility.
- Remediation queue third: Triage older high-use files instead of trying to fix every legacy document at once.
The institutions that make progress don't start by remediating everything. They stop creating new barriers, then work backwards through the most-used content.
This is also where legal and academic priorities meet. If your admissions materials are accessible but your course packs aren't, students still hit avoidable barriers. Section 508 is a useful lens because it forces consistency across the whole digital environment.
6. AODA and EN 301 549 Compliance Frameworks
Educational institutions that operate in Canada, Europe, or the UK often need to align accessibility work with regional frameworks such as AODA or EN 301 549. These frameworks sit close to WCAG in many practical respects, but they add governance expectations that matter for public-facing institutions.
For leaders with international campuses, transnational programs, or region-specific recruitment sites, fragmented accessibility efforts can create risk. One institution may be serving students under several compliance environments at the same time.
Why regional frameworks change execution
AODA and EN 301 549 push institutions to think beyond website fixes. They influence policy statements, procurement, customer service processes, digital documents, and reporting expectations.
A common scenario is a university with a central web team, a separate virtual learning team, and local departmental microsites. If each group interprets compliance differently, students experience the institution as inconsistent even when each team believes it is doing the right thing.
What leaders should standardize
Regional accessibility frameworks are easier to manage when institutions build one common operating model and then map local requirements onto it.
- Shared policy language: Keep one enterprise accessibility policy with regional addenda if needed.
- Common procurement rules: Vendors should face the same core accessibility expectations across departments.
- Public accountability: Maintain accessibility statements and reporting routes that are easy to find and understand.
This is also a useful area for external review. Regional frameworks often require close reading and careful interpretation, especially when institutions mix public information, course delivery, and third-party software in one student journey.
Strong compliance work here is rarely flashy. It's disciplined administration backed by accessible design standards and clear ownership.
7. Accessibility Training Programs and Professional Certifications
Technology alone won't create an accessible institution. People do.
That includes faculty building course pages, procurement staff reviewing vendors, designers creating templates, developers shipping updates, and student support teams handling requests. If they don't know what good accessibility looks like, the institution keeps recreating the same problems.
Training should follow roles, not just awareness
A campus-wide awareness session is a useful starting point. It isn't enough on its own.
Faculty need to know how to create accessible documents, structure LMS content, and choose media formats well. Developers need to understand semantic structure, keyboard behavior, and form patterns. Leaders need to know how to assign accountability, review risk, and fund remediation.
The operational challenge is scaling that support. A survey summarized by CollegeBuys found that 76% of faculty agreed accessible content improves outcomes, while the broader higher education environment still relies heavily on instructors to manually fix PDFs, images, and LMS materials (CollegeBuys on bridging the faculty accessibility gap). That's a training problem as much as a tooling problem.
What a mature training model looks like
The strongest institutions usually combine several layers of support:
- Foundational awareness: Short modules for all staff on legal duties and common barriers.
- Role-specific instruction: Practical training for faculty, web teams, procurement, and communications.
- Internal champions: People in each school or department who can answer first-line questions.
Accessibility training works when staff can apply it the same week, in the tools they already use.
Professional certifications can also help institutions build deeper internal expertise. But for most schools and universities, the priority isn't collecting credentials. It's creating enough distributed competence that accessibility doesn't depend on one specialist office.
8. Accessible Course Design Checklist and Content Remediation Workflows
Strategy is made visible to students through their direct experience of course materials. They don't experience your policy document. They experience the syllabus, the reading list, the lecture slides, the assignment instructions, the discussion board, and the video they're asked to watch at 11 p.m.
If those pieces are inconsistent, accessibility feels inconsistent.
![]()
Where most institutions should start
Document remediation is often the fastest place to improve the learner experience. Old PDFs, image-based handouts, inaccessible slide decks, and uncaptioned recordings create repeated friction across courses.
A simple course checklist helps faculty and instructional teams review the same essentials every term:
- Document structure: Headings, lists, tables, reading order, and readable text.
- Media access: Captions, transcripts, and player controls.
- LMS consistency: Clear module naming, descriptive links, and predictable navigation.
This process works better when departments define service levels. For example, a faculty member might be expected to use approved templates and basic checks, while a central team handles complex PDF remediation or high-impact media requests.
Why workflow matters more than one-time cleanup
Remediation fails when it lives only in the backlog. It succeeds when institutions build accessibility into course production, review, and update cycles.
That can include captioning workflows, document review queues, pre-semester LMS checks, and accessible content templates that reduce manual rework. It can also include supportive technology such as AI-assisted alt text and centralized dashboards, as long as teams still review output for quality and context.

From Compliance to Competitive Advantage
Educational leaders sometimes approach digital accessibility in education as a legal project. That's understandable, but it's too narrow. The more effective view is institutional quality. Accessibility shapes whether students can find information, complete tasks, engage with teaching, and move through your systems without avoidable friction.
The eight pillars above work best as one connected strategy. WCAG gives your institution a technical baseline. Higher education toolkits translate standards into academic practice. Scanning tools help you monitor change over time. UDL improves course design from the start. Section 508, AODA, and EN 301 549 strengthen governance and procurement. Training builds internal capability. Remediation workflows turn policy into day-to-day student access.
There's also a leadership lesson in the data. Digital learning is already central to student participation, and institutions are under growing pressure to operationalize accessibility through ownership, policy, and budget. Schools and universities that treat accessibility as a standing capability, not an occasional fix, are better positioned to manage risk and improve the student experience at the same time.
That has reputational value. Families, students, staff, regulators, and funding bodies increasingly expect educational institutions to run inclusive digital environments. When your website, application process, learning platform, and course materials are easier to use, you don't just support disabled students. You reduce friction for multilingual learners, mobile users, busy adult students, and anyone navigating complex systems under time pressure.
From a consultant's perspective, the most successful institutions usually do three things early. They choose a clear standard. They assign accountable owners. They stop relying on ad hoc accommodations as their main delivery model. Once those pieces are in place, the work becomes more manageable because every new course template, web update, procurement decision, and staff training session can reinforce the same direction.
